37 /**
38 * @file
39 * RTE pdump
40 *
41 * packet dump library to provide packet capturing support on dpdk.
42 */

66 /**
67 * Initialize packet capturing handling
68 *
69 * Creates pthread and server socket for handling clients
70 * requests to enable/disable rxtx callbacks.
71 *
72 * @param path
73 * directory path for server socket.
74 *
75 * @return
76 * 0 on success, -1 on error
77 */
78 int
79 rte_pdump_init(const char *path);
80
81 /**
82 * Un initialize packet capturing handling
83 *
84 * Cancels pthread, close server socket, removes server socket address.
85 *
86 * @return
87 * 0 on success, -1 on error
88 */
89 int
90 rte_pdump_uninit(void);

194 /**
195 * Allows applications to set server and client socket paths.
196 * If specified path is null default path will be selected, i.e.
197 *"/var/run/" for root user and "$HOME" for non root user.
198 * Clients also need to call this API to set their server path if the
199 * server path is different from default path.
200 * This API is not thread-safe.
201 *
202 * @param path
203 * directory path for server or client socket.
204 * @type
205 * specifies RTE_PDUMP_SOCKET_SERVER if socket path is for server.
206 * (or)
207 * specifies RTE_PDUMP_SOCKET_CLIENT if socket path is for client.
208 *
209 * @return
210 * 0 on success, -EINVAL on error
211 *
212 */
213 int
214 rte_pdump_set_socket_dir(const char *path, enum rte_pdump_socktype type);
